Abstract
This project presents a novel voice messaging system over LoRa, designed for use in low-bandwidth, infrastructure-limited environments such as disaster zones and remote areas. Instead of transmitting raw audio, the system employs a pipeline combining speech-to-text (Whisper), on-device summarization via a quantized large language model (Ollama), and text-to-speech synthesis (Piper). This approach significantly reduces data size through semantic compression while preserving message intelligibility. Implemented on Raspberry Pi 4 devices with LoRa transceivers, the system operates fully offline and demonstrates the practical integration of edge AI for intelligent, efficient, and human-friendly voice communication.
